WebThe EM iteration alternates between performing an expectation (E) step, which creates a function for the expectation of the log-likelihood evaluated at the current estimate of the parameters, and a maximization (M) step, which computes parameters maximizing the expected log-likelihood found on the E-step. Webber of iterations and the number of basis functions in the additive expansion. Default is 100. interaction.depth Integer specifying the maximum depth of each tree (i.e., the highest level of variable interactions allowed). A value of 1 implies an additive model, a value of 2 implies a model with up to 2-way interactions, etc. Default is 1. WebIterations and Function Counts In general, Optimization Toolbox™ solvers iterate to find an optimum.
